I've had the desire to keep my Playstation Plus games separate from my other games that I've bought on Playstation Network because, at least in theory, your license to access "Plus" games expires when your Plus does. Over on Xbox's Games With Gold, you apparently keep your games forever for 360, but Xbox One games also expire with your Plus access.

So it seems to me that the easiest solution on here would be to add Playstation Plus as a "digital provider" for PSP, PS Vita, PS3 and PS4, and Games With Gold as a "digital provider" for Xbox One. It's a bit of a fudge since those games still are delivered via PSN and Xbox Live Arcade, but since there's no PS Plus or Games With Gold that aren't delivered in such a fashion, it shouldn't be an issue.
